Requirements

  • Must be at least 18 years of age.
  • Valid driver’s license with a clean driving record (as determined by insurance).
  • Ability to obtain a DOT medical card.
  • Strong work ethic, positive attitude, and willingness to learn.
  • Ability to read, write, and communicate effectively with the team in English.
  • Reliable, safety-oriented, and able to work well within a team.
  • Ability to meet the physical demands of the job and work in all weather conditions.
  • Lift, carry, push, pull, and drag up to 80 lbs.
  • Stand and walk for extended periods.
  • Work at heights up to 60 feet.
  • Work near or under energized power lines.
  • Perform physically demanding tasks in temperatures ranging from 90°F to -25°F.
  • Work in adverse weather conditions and environments.
  • Safely operate vehicles and equipment in accordance with DOT, OSHA, ANSI, and manufacturer regulations.

Responsibilities

  • Follow all company safety policies and procedures.
  • Use required personal protective equipment (PPE) at all times.
  • Participate in daily job briefings and safety meetings.
  • Identify and communicate potential job site hazards to crew leadership.
  • Perform tree pruning, trimming, and removal operations.
  • Conduct ground operations including brush chipping, brush mowing, chainsaw work, and site cleanup.
  • Perform stump grinding and debris removal.
  • Respond to emergency tree services such as storm damage.
  • Assist climbers and arborists with rigging systems and aerial operations.
  • Stage equipment and materials for safe and efficient tree work.
  • Safely operate tools and equipment such as chainsaws, pole saws, wood chippers, and brush mowers (based on training and experience).
  • Inspect equipment daily and report mechanical or safety concerns to crew leadership.
  • Maintain tools and equipment in clean, working condition.
